Water Softener Service in Monmouth County, NJ
Water softener service involves the maintenance, repair, and replacement of systems designed to reduce hardness minerals such as calcium and magnesium from the water supply. These systems are commonly installed in homes to improve water quality, prevent scale buildup in pipes and appliances, and extend the lifespan of plumbing fixtures. Projects typically include inspecting existing softeners, addressing issues like salt bridging or resin bed fouling, and ensuring the unit operates efficiently. Property owners often seek this service to resolve problems related to hard water, such as soap scum, dry skin, or mineral deposits, and to optimize their water treatment systems for ongoing use.
Before requesting water softener service, property owners usually want to understand the condition of their current system, including any signs of malfunction or inefficiency. It’s helpful to know the age of the softener, the type of system installed, and any specific issues experienced, such as reduced water flow or persistent mineral buildup. Clarifying these details can assist in determining whether repairs, part replacements, or a full system upgrade are necessary to ensure effective water softening and maintain household plumbing health.

Water Softener Service Questions
What is water softener service? Water softener service involves maintenance, repairs, and inspections to ensure the system effectively removes minerals that cause hard water.
Why is regular water softener maintenance important? Regular maintenance helps prevent system issues, extends lifespan, and maintains optimal water quality for the property.
What signs indicate a water softener needs service? Common signs include decreased water softening efficiency, increased mineral buildup, or unusual tastes and odors in the water.
What types of water softener services are typically requested? Services often include system inspections, resin regeneration, parts replacement, and troubleshooting for performance issues.
